The Renaissance Hotel is ideally located midway between the White House and the U.S. Capitol, 1 ½ blocks from the MCI Center, across the street from the Washington Convention Center, ten minutes from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port and three miles from Union Station.

The hotel’s prime location puts attendees within walking distance of historic Chinatown, the brand new International Spy Museum, the Seventh Street Arts District and the Shops at National Place. Capitol Hill, the White House, Smithsonian Institutes, and the monuments are just 6 blocks away are readily available by foot, cab or Metro. Plus the Renaissance Hotel is just two blocks from the Gallery Place/Chinatown Metro Rail stop which opens up the entire city and surrounding areas.

The hotel has a 10,000-square-foot swim and fitness center with circuit weights, treadmills, aerobics classes, and a 60-foot indoor heated swimming pool. All guests rooms feature an in-room refrigerator, voice mail, dataport, complimentary newspapers, hair dryers, Bath and Body Works bath amenities, iron and ironing board, in-room feature movies and video games.
